CVE-2009-2977

3.3 · LOW
Published Aug 27, 2009 cisco CWE-310 EPSS 0.53% (43th pctl)

Overview

CVE-2009-2977 is a low-severity vulnerability affecting cisco cs-mars. It was published on August 27, 2009 and has a CVSS 2.0 base score of 3.3 (LOW).

This vulnerability has a CVSS 2.0 base score of 3.3, rated LOW. It requires local or adjacent network access to exploit. No authentication or special privileges are required for exploitation.

Technical Description

The Cisco Security Monitoring, Analysis and Response System (CS-MARS) 6.0.4 and earlier stores cleartext passwords in log/sysbacktrace.## files within error-logs.tar.gz archives, which allows context-dependent attackers to obtain sensitive information by reading these files.
